(TU Delft Analysis) Date 2022 Abstract This note provides new criteria on a unimodular group G and a discrete series representation (π, Hπ) of formal degree dπ> 0 under which any lattice Γ ≤ G with vol(G/Γ)dπ≤1 (resp. vol(G/Γ)dπ≥1) admits g∈ Hπ such that π(Γ) g is a frame (resp. Riesz sequence). The results apply to all projective discrete series of exponential Lie groups.
